Inventory Management

Effective inventory management is a critical lever in process optimization — both in stable operating conditions and particularly during periods of supply chain disruptions.

Why it matters

In normal business environments, maintaining optimal inventory levels ensures:

  • Smooth production and order fulfillment
  • Reduced stock-outs and improved customer service
  • Controlled working capital and operating costs

However, during supply chain disruptions, the challenge becomes more complex:

  • Uncertain lead times and supply reliability
  • Increased tendency to overstock as a risk mitigation measure
  • Resulting inventory bloat, tying up working capital and increasing carrying costs
